Firefox 88 saor an asgaidh

Chaidh brabhsair lìn Firefox 88 a leigeil ma sgaoil. A bharrachd air an sin, chaidh ùrachadh don mheur taic fad-ùine 78.10.0 a chruthachadh. Thèid meur Firefox 89 a ghluasad a dh’ aithghearr chun ìre deuchainn beta, agus thathar an dùil a leigeil ma sgaoil airson 1 Ògmhios.

Prìomh innleachdan:

  • Tha an PDF Viewer a-nis a’ toirt taic do fhoirmean cuir a-steach PDF-amalaichte a bhios a’ cleachdadh JavaScript gus eòlas cleachdaiche eadar-ghnìomhach a thoirt seachad.
  • Chaidh casg a chuir air cho dian sa tha e a bhith a’ taisbeanadh iarrtasan airson cead faighinn chun mhicreofon agus camara. Cha tèid na h-iarrtasan sin a shealltainn ma tha an neach-cleachdaidh air cothrom fhaighinn air an aon inneal, airson an aon làrach, agus airson an aon taba taobh a-staigh nan 50 diog mu dheireadh.
  • Chaidh an inneal glacadh-sgrìn a thoirt air falbh bhon chlàr Duilleag Gnìomhan a nochdas nuair a phutas tu air na h-ellipses sa bhàr seòlaidh. Gus seallaidhean-sgrìn a chruthachadh, thathas a’ moladh an inneal iomchaidh a ghairm airson a ’chlàr co-theacsa a chithear nuair a nì thu briogadh deas no cuir ath-ghoirid sa phannal tron ​​​​eadar-aghaidh roghainnean coltas.
    Firefox 88 saor an asgaidh
  • Taic a bharrachd airson gluasad pinch air touchpads ann an Linux le àrainneachdan grafaigeach stèidhichte air protocol Wayland.
  • Tha an siostam clò-bhualaidh air na h-aonadan tomhais a chleachdadh airson raointean a shuidheachadh.
  • Nuair a bhios tu a’ ruith Firefox anns na h-àrainneachdan Xfce agus KDE, thèid cleachdadh an einnsean compositing WebRender a chuir an gnìomh. Thathas an dùil gun leig Firefox 89 le WebRender airson a h-uile neach-cleachdaidh Linux eile, a’ toirt a-steach a h-uile dreach de Mesa agus siostaman le draibhearan NVIDIA (roimhe seo cha robh webRender air a chomasachadh ach airson GNOME le draibhearan Intel agus AMD). Tha WebRender air a sgrìobhadh anns a’ chànan Rust agus leigidh e leat àrdachadh mòr a choileanadh ann an astar tairgse agus an luchd air an CPU a lughdachadh le bhith a’ gluasad gnìomhachd toirt seachad susbaint duilleag gu taobh GPU, a thèid a chuir an gnìomh tro shaders a’ ruith air an GPU. Gus a chuir an gnìomh ann an about:config, feumaidh tu an suidheachadh “gfx.webrender.enabled” a chuir an gnìomh no ruith Firefox leis an caochladair àrainneachd MOZ_WEBRENDER=1 seata.
  • Tha toirt a-steach mean air mhean de phròtacalan HTTP/3 agus QUIC air tòiseachadh. Bidh taic HTTP/3 air a chomasachadh airson dìreach àireamh bheag sa cheud de luchd-cleachdaidh an toiseach agus, a’ cur bacadh air cùisean ris nach robh dùil, thèid a sgaoileadh a-mach chun a h-uile duine ro dheireadh a’ Chèitein. Feumaidh HTTP/3 taic teachdaiche is frithealaiche airson an aon dreach de dhreach àbhaisteach QUIC agus HTTP/3, a tha air a shònrachadh ann am bann Alt-Svc (tha Firefox a’ toirt taic do dhreachan sònraichte 27 tro 32).
  • Tha taic protocol FTP à comas gu bunaiteach. Tha an suidheachadh network.ftp.enabled air a shuidheachadh gu bhith meallta gu bunaiteach, agus tha suidheachadh leudachaidh a’ bhrobhsairSettings.ftpProtocolEnabled suidhichte gu leughadh a-mhàin. Bheir an ath fhoillseachadh às a h-uile còd co-cheangailte ri FTP. Is e an adhbhar a chaidh a thoirt seachad an cunnart bho ionnsaighean air seann chòd a lughdachadh aig a bheil eachdraidh de bhith a’ comharrachadh so-leòntachd agus aig a bheil duilgheadasan le cumail suas le buileachadh taic FTP. Thathas cuideachd ag ainmeachadh a bhith a’ faighinn cuidhteas pròtacalan nach eil a’ toirt taic do chrioptachadh, a tha so-leònte ri atharrachadh agus eadar-ghabhail trafaic gluasaid rè ionnsaighean MITM.
  • Gus casg a chuir air aoidion thar-làraich a dh’ fhaodadh a bhith ann, tha luach an togalaich “window.name” air a sgaradh leis a’ phrìomh làrach às an deach an duilleag fhosgladh.
  • Ann an JavaScript, mar thoradh air abairtean cunbhalach a chuir an gnìomh, chaidh an t-seilbh “clàran-amais” a chuir ris, anns a bheil sreath de shuidheachadh tòiseachaidh is crìochnachaidh bhuidhnean de gheamannan. Chan eil an togalach air a lìonadh ach nuair a thathar a’ cur an gnìomh an abairt àbhaisteach leis a’ bhratach “/ d”. leig re = / quick\s (donn).+?(leum)/igd; let result = re.exec('An sionnach luath donn a' leum thairis air a' chù leisg'); // result.indices[0] === Eagrachadh [ 4, 25 ] // result.indices[1] === Eagrachadh [ 10, 15 ] // result.indices[2] === Eagrachadh [ 20, 25 ]
  • Tha Intl.DisplayNames() agus Intl.ListFormat() air teannachadh a dhèanamh air an t-seic gur e nithean a th’ anns na roghainnean a thèid chun neach-togail. Nuair a thathar a’ feuchainn ri teudan no prìomhadaichean eile a thoirt seachad, thèid eisgeachdan a thilgeil.
  • Tha modh staitigeach ùr ga sholarachadh airson an DOM, AbortSignal.abort(), a thilleas AbortSignal a chaidh a chur gu stad mu thràth.
  • Bidh CSS a’ cur an gnìomh pseudo-chlasaichean ùra “: user-valid” agus “user-invalid”, a tha a’ mìneachadh staid dearbhaidh eileamaid foirm airson an deach ceartachd nan luachan ainmichte a sgrùdadh às deidh eadar-obrachadh luchd-cleachdaidh leis an fhoirm. Is e am prìomh eadar-dhealachadh eadar ":user-valid" agus ":user-invalid" bho na clasaichean ": dligheach" agus ": neo-dhligheach" nach tòisich dearbhadh ach às deidh don chleachdaiche seòladh gu eileamaid eile (mar eisimpleir, tabaichean suidse gu raon eile).
  • Faodar an gnìomh image-set () CSS, a leigeas leat ìomhaigh a thaghadh bho thaghadh de dhiofar roghainnean fuasglaidh a fhreagras air na roghainnean sgrion gnàthach agad agus leud-bann ceangail lìonra, a-nis a chleachdadh anns na togalaichean CSS “susbaint” agus “cursor”. . h2 :: before { content: image-set ( url ("small-icon.jpg") 1x, url ("mòr-icon.jpg") 2x); }
  • Tha an togalach geàrr-chunntas CSS a’ dèanamh cinnteach gu bheil e a rèir an t-seata dealbh a’ cleachdadh an togalach radius crìche.
  • Airson macOS, chaidh an cruth-clò àbhaisteach monospace atharrachadh gu Menlo.
  • Anns na h-innealan leasaiche lìn, anns a 'phannal sgrùdaidh lìonra, tha tionndadh air nochdadh eadar a bhith a' sealltainn freagairtean HTTP ann an cruth JSON agus anns an fhoirm gun atharrachadh anns a bheil na freagairtean air an gluasad thairis air an lìonra.
    Firefox 88 saor an asgaidh
  • Thathas air dàil a chuir air toirt a-steach taic airson an AVIF (AV1 Image Format), a bhios a’ cleachdadh teicneòlasan teannachaidh taobh a-staigh frèam bho chruth còdachadh bhidio AV1, gus an tèid a leigeil ma sgaoil san àm ri teachd. Tha Firefox 89 cuideachd an dùil eadar-aghaidh cleachdaiche ùraichte a thabhann agus àireamhair fhilleadh a-steach don bhàr seòlaidh (air a chomasachadh tro suggest.calculator ann an about:config)

A bharrachd air innleachdan agus rèiteachadh bug, tha Firefox 88 air so-leòntachd 17 a shuidheachadh, agus tha 9 dhiubh sin air an comharrachadh mar chunnartach. 5 (air a chruinneachadh fo CVE-2021-29947) air adhbhrachadh le duilgheadasan le cuimhne, leithid tar-shruthan bufair agus ruigsinneachd gu raointean cuimhne a chaidh a shaoradh mar-thà. Dh’ fhaodadh na duilgheadasan sin leantainn gu bhith a’ cur an gnìomh còd neach-ionnsaigh nuair a dh’ fhosglas e duilleagan air an dealbhadh gu sònraichte.

Source: fosgailtenet.ru

Cuir beachd ann